diff options
| author | Igor Minar | 2013-07-10 12:52:28 -0700 | 
|---|---|---|
| committer | Igor Minar | 2013-07-11 09:23:18 -0700 | 
| commit | 8c08b4373c4337cdc930089e1e20ddd2c7881d40 (patch) | |
| tree | 01d205711321a2766c28037c27a78e0074c4fc0c | |
| parent | 0b38882a911c3f7af8661304c2ece2096a756a59 (diff) | |
| download | angular.js-8c08b4373c4337cdc930089e1e20ddd2c7881d40.tar.bz2 | |
docs(ngList): fix example and add e2e test
| -rw-r--r-- | src/ng/directive/input.js | 5 | 
1 files changed, 4 insertions, 1 deletions
diff --git a/src/ng/directive/input.js b/src/ng/directive/input.js index 38de40dc..376d5b7d 100644 --- a/src/ng/directive/input.js +++ b/src/ng/directive/input.js @@ -1227,8 +1227,9 @@ var requiredDirective = function() {         </script>         <form name="myForm" ng-controller="Ctrl">           List: <input name="namesInput" ng-model="names" ng-list required> -         <span class="error" ng-show="myForm.list.$error.required"> +         <span class="error" ng-show="myForm.namesInput.$error.required">             Required!</span> +         <br>           <tt>names = {{names}}</tt><br/>           <tt>myForm.namesInput.$valid = {{myForm.namesInput.$valid}}</tt><br/>           <tt>myForm.namesInput.$error = {{myForm.namesInput.$error}}</tt><br/> @@ -1240,12 +1241,14 @@ var requiredDirective = function() {          it('should initialize to model', function() {            expect(binding('names')).toEqual('["igor","misko","vojta"]');            expect(binding('myForm.namesInput.$valid')).toEqual('true'); +          expect(element('span.error').css('display')).toBe('none');          });          it('should be invalid if empty', function() {            input('names').enter('');            expect(binding('names')).toEqual('[]');            expect(binding('myForm.namesInput.$valid')).toEqual('false'); +          expect(element('span.error').css('display')).not().toBe('none');          });        </doc:scenario>      </doc:example>  | 
